Please Remember:
If you want to organise a Club-permit event and wish
information to appear in Buzzing in time, the Events Secretary must be informed
in writing at least 2 calendar months before the event. Organisers should
obtain a permit & signing
on sheets so that the Club's public liability insurance covers it. Events
organised at short notice (min 28 days), apply in writing to the Events
Secretary to ensure issue of a permit. There's no guarantee short-notice events
will be publicised in Buzzing, but we will do our best.
Signing-on sheets must be returned within 14 days of holding the
event. The rule for riding on NACC events is NO MEMBERSHIP CARD - NO RIDE.
Those who cannot produce a valid card have to pay the day membership fee. All
participants must personally sign the official sign-on sheet issued by the
Events Secretary.
Events shown in bold
below are official NACC events, those not shown in bold are non-NACC events
which may require a day membership, unless you have dual
membership.
